Book Building is the process by which an underwriter determines the price at which the shares must be sold in an Initial Public Offer (IPO). The process of price discovery requires the underwriter to call forth bids from various institutional investors such as fund managers and others. However, there always exists a …

WebApr 4, 2024 · There are five key steps the issuing company must perform in the process of IPO book building in order to discover a market-based share price. 1. Find a Banker: The issuing company hires an investment bank to underwrite the transaction. The underwriter advises the company, guiding it through the lengthy book-building process.
